qcacld-3.0: Add support to dynamically enable roaming in STA+STA

Currently in STA+STA scenario roaming is enabled on the
first connected STA1 and is enabled on the other STA2 on
STA1 disconnection. This change adds support to dynamically
enable or disable roaming on any STA.
